This position is to support Department of Interior's (DOI) Mission Support: Operational Efficiencies and Experiences project with the implementation of technology solutions and tools, and business process management to support a range of mission-critical, strategic goals and objectives. All areas involve the utilization of agile methodologies and continuous integration practices; resulting in adaptable technologies and business processes that can evolve with the Government's strategic direction and objectives. This position also supports unique mission requirements with emphasis being placed on scalability, interoperability, accessibility, and long-term sustainability that are adaptable to changes in federal policy and/or Government mission requirements.
Seneca Technologies is seeking an Entry Level Analyst to join our team supporting federal government clients. This role is ideal for an individual passionate about technology and problem-solving, who is eager to build, test, and deploy applications using low-code/no-code (LC/NC) platforms. The candidate will work closely with stakeholders to gather requirements, develop functional solutions, and ensure the quality and effectiveness of business applications that support critical government missions. This position does not require a traditional coding background but demands strong analytical, communication, and technical aptitude. This position is a remote position. This is a full-time employment opportunity, and the candidate MUST be a U.S. Citizen or Permanent Resident and must be able to complete/pass/hold a moderate public trust investigation.
